‘Ashshash: For Men and Women Who Have Escaped Trafficking’ is focusing on restoring dignity, well-being, and self-sufficiency of men and women who have escaped trafficking. The project works in partnership with public and private sector service providers to deliver a myriad of services to ensure the social wellbeing and economic empowerment of trafficking survivors. Ashshash intends to support the beneficiaries in getting employment and starting business after successful completion of skills development and entrepreneurial training.
